// Default watering interval for the Dripwise scheduler, in minutes.
// Chosen to balance soil saturation against pump wear on the Gen-2
// valve controllers; shorter intervals caused chatter on the relay
// board during the Millbrook greenhouse pilot. Do not lower this
// without re-running the saturation sweep in the test harness, and
// note that firmware older than the autumn release rounds this value
// up to the nearest five minutes. The harness run that validated the
// current value is identified by the trace token below.

session token of kahag-bawip = htk6_729d08

### Step 4: Migrate the fan-out

Cut over Stormrelay's weather-alert fan-out from the legacy broadcaster to the sharded dispatcher. Drain the old queue first; in-flight alerts must complete before the switch. Verify shard counts match region counts, then flip the routing flag. Apply the following configuration on each dispatcher node.

config for tagaf-bawif:
[norok]
host = norok.ordinworks.local
user = norok_svc
database = norok_prod

Handover Note — Licensing Dispute

From outgoing director H. Velmont to incoming director S. Drace, for the board: the dispute with Quorlan Systems over the Fenhart licence remains in mediation. Our counsel believes the usage-audit claims are overstated, but a negotiated settlement is likelier than litigation. I have documented all correspondence and the mediation timeline in the shared case file. Please review before the next session. The confidential statement of our intended position follows directly below.

internal memo for kafof-tadup: Headcount on the Juleth team goes from 44 to 91 by the end of May. Gross margin on Juleth came in at 20 percent against a plan of 64 percent.